Is Capcom a good investment?
Capcom Co., Ltd. is frequently viewed by entertainment sector analysts as an attractive long-term investment opportunity, supported by legendary intellectual properties like Resident Evil, Monster Hunter, Street Fighter, and Devil May Cry. The company has successfully transitioned its business model toward digital distribution, global multi-platform releases, and catalog title monetization, resulting in steady, high-margin revenue streams. Its strong management execution, creative consistency, and robust balance sheet make it a favored asset within the global gaming sector.
